Gustave Roud, perhaps the most beloved poet of Swiss Romandy, is
widely considered the founder of modern francophone Swiss
literature, along with Charles-Ferdinand Ramuz. Roud lived at his
grandfather's farm in Carrouge, Canton Vaud, for his entire life.
In Air of Solitude, the first section of this two-part book, he
stalks the structures and fields of his youth, composing memories
out of his landscape. The narrator appears homegrown, expressing
nostalgia for what is already in front of him. Yet, like an
outsider, he remains distinctly elsewhere, unable to participate in
the workday rituals of the men around him--a stalking shadow of
unfulfilled yearning for affection and belonging. Air of Solitude
explores the rural bodies and lives of the Vaudois, returning again
and again to the desired male laborer Aime. Between each section of
Air of Solitude, Roud inserts short vignettes that provide fleeting
and lyrical images that resemble allusions to half-forgotten
memories. However, Roud leaves the relationship between the titled
sections and the interludes ambiguous. As the book concludes with
Requiem, the remnants of narrative shatter, leaving behind only the
spectral tatters of memory as Roud confronts the enigma of loss in
peerless, jewel-studded elegiac prose. With these two tales, Roud
revives the pastoral tradition and injects it with distinctly
modernist anxiety and disillusionment.
Skin diseases are highly prevalent among indigenous people, leading
to low mortality but greatly impacting their quality of life. Such
diseases can be observed in indigenous people; both those living in
isolated communities and those who have since been urbanized to
some degree share a common characteristic of presenting different
clinical patterns than non-indigenous individuals. These
specificities necessitate a special approach when diagnosing
dermatologic diseases in indigenous people. However, these
considerations are rarely discussed in standard dermatology books.
This Atlas addresses that gap by providing specific materials for
professionals involved in the health of indigenous people,
especially with those who live either alone or in remote areas. It
offers a comprehensive overview of the most common skin diseases in
specific tribes, providing a full clinical guide on the
dermatologic signs and symptoms in these individuals. Additionally,
the book complements the clinical standpoint with an anthropologic
perspective, examining the impact of dermatologic diseases in
indigenous people and the different meaning of these diseases in
their lives. Most of the material presented in this Atlas was
collected in the Xingu Program, a project created in 1965 by the
Federal University of Sao Paulo, Brazil, and devoted to providing
medical care to indigenous people from the Upper Xingu region, in
the heart of the Amazon rainforest. Thus, the content is primarily
applicable to South American indigenous people. However, the common
characteristics of the isolation and non-urbanization of these
communities, as well as the anthropologic perspective adopted here,
allow the content to be extrapolated to other indigenous peoples
worldwide. This Atlas will be a novel and valuable resource for
health professionals who work with indigenous peoples, especially
in geographic areas where dermatologists are not always readily
available.

The idea was to create a book useful for the day to day work as a
consulting guide. To do so we created a book with a lot of code and
explanations of the most common and not so common options that can
help into the graphics production. All the figures presented in the
book contain the code to be able to replicate, always using data
available for everybody, such us using SASHELP library or
generating our own data. At the same time, we tried that was
accessible for all levels. It goes from a really basic level,
explaining the SG procedures (SGPLOT, SGSCATTER and SGPANEL) and
increasing in complexity little by little, showing how to extract
the GTL code from the SG procedures, introducing PROC TEMPLATE and
the different layouts, until we reach the final chapter where we
create the shells for the most common figures, using all the
learned to create common output requests.
